you could do a search for OEM aftermarket parts. There's a couple companies out there that sell aftermarket OEM parts. They aren't really OEM but, made with that in mind. They don't have the quality OEM would either. A junk yard might be a place to look also.
My guess is that you won't be able to just replace the glass but, will need the whole mirror. If you go to the dealer.... that's all you'll get.

The mirror is held in place with epoxy. If you're good with a heat gun, heat the mirror from the outside, and use a putty knife to gentlypry itfrom it's mounting bracket.
Any glass shop can cut that mirror in 2 seconds. They have templates for all vehicles. Should be about $20.00. No more than that.

My local auto glass shop ordered just the glass for me. The dealer will not sell just the glass. They will rip you for an entire mirror assembly! The glass guy scraped the old stuff off and cleaned it all up with what looked like brake cleaner. Then he glued it in with black RTV. It is there forever. My other side mirror got loose, so I pulled it off and used brake cleaner and RTV to put it back on and it is still there. I think the glass itself was about $20.

Since noone really answered this I will for future users that are looking for answers. I broke my pass glass and had to go through this. My mirror was heated and power so the first thing you have to do is adjust the mirror all the way to one direction so you can see the two wires that are behind that need to be unplugged from the mirror before you try to just yank it off.
(( ** You don't have to do this next step if you can get the glass off a different way **))
Then, once you have the wires off there is a little piece that sort of acts like a stop that you have to depress and then pull the glass in that direction. I'm sorry if this is confusing but if you look behind the glass near where the wires are you can see the little piece that had to be depressed and then you have to pull hard to slide it off.
Well, once you have it off, the fun part starts, you have to break the glass and do your best to get it off. The factory uses a ton of double sided 3M on this sucker but with a little patience it will all come off of there.
Then, install is a breeze, put the supplied tape that came with the glass on thie mirror and then stick to the plastic backing.
Now you have to reinstall. I plugged in the wires for the heated mirror first then I aligned the little tabs where they belonged and then slid the mirror right into place.
